| Thickness (mm) | E (GPa) | σ s (MPa) | σ b (MPa) | n | r | K (MPa) | δ (%) |
|---|---|---|---|---|---|---|---|
| 1.2 | 179 | 209.6 | 300.9 | 0.24 | 1.56 | 533.9 | 35.2 |
| 2.0 | 195 | 209.4 | 271.7 | 0.22 | 1.09 | 459.8 | 38.2 |
Table 1 Mechanical properties of unannealed TRBs with thicknesses of 1.2 and 2.0 mm

| Thickness (mm) | E (GPa) | σ s (MPa) | σ b (MPa) | n | r | K (MPa) | δ (%) |
|---|---|---|---|---|---|---|---|
| 1.2 | 186 | 170.7 | 237.5 | 0.27 | 1.98 | 443 | 42.5 |
| 2.0 | 196 | 179.5 | 264.9 | 0.24 | 1.50 | 472.5 | 45.2 |
Table 2 Mechanical properties of annealed TRBs with thicknesses of 1.2 and 2.0 mm
